Hi, I have 15" MacBook Pro Mid 2014. I’m having issues with ‘z’ key. When I first boot up my mac, on login screen I can see it is repeating keys before I hit the first key and it stops after I start typing any character on the keyboard. After I login to OS, ‘z’ key does not work at all. I was planning to replace the top case or the keyboard. However, I just tried to boot my mac after I disconnect keyboard ribbon cable. I realised even the keyboard is not connected, it repeats ‘z’. So looks like the issue is not the keyboard itself. What do you think the issue is?
IT sounds like you have corrosion on the logic board. You’ll need to fully remove the logic board to inspect it very carefully for signs of a liquid spill (staining) or visible corrosion. Follow this guide: MacBook Pro 15" Retina Display Mid 2014 Logic Board Replacement take some pictures of anything that looks off and post it here for us to see Adding images to an existing question. Use the pictures in the guide as well as the part its self to compare with your system.
